4.0-cm-tall object is 80cm in front of a converging lens that has a 40cm focal length.

Problem 18.30 A 4.0-cm-tall object is 80 cm in front of a converging lens that has a 40 cm focal length. Part A Calculate the image position. Express your answer to two significant figures and include the appropriate units. Part B My Answers Give Up Calculate the image height. Type a positive value if the image is upright and a negative value if it is inverted. Express your answer to two significant figures and include the appropriate units.

Explanation / Answer

  this is a very straightforward problem in optics

use the basic lens equation:

1/p + 1/q = 1/f

p=object distance = +80 cm
q=image distance
f=focal length = + 40 cm

1/80 + 1/q = 1/40

1/q = 1/40-1/80 = 1/80

q=80 cm, so the image is 80 cm behind the converging lens (the sign convention for converging lenses is that positive image distances are behind the lens; positive object distances are in front of the lens)

the magnification is given by m = -q/p =-80/80 = -1

this means the image has the same height as the object and is inverted
